Dear Mr. Price:

In accordance with your request, we are forwarding 10 copies of our report on the seismicity of the Seneca (Oconee County), South Carolina, area.

The Coast and Geodetic Survey has reviewed and evaluated the infor-mation on the seismicity of the area presented by the applicant in their " Duke Power Company Oconee Nuclear Station Preliminary Safety Analysis Report," and find that it is satisfactory with respect to both distant and nearby earthquakes.

If we may be of further assistance to you, please do not hesitate to contact us.
